Runbook fragment — Account recovery (Spanline tracing)

When a customer loses access mid-incident, verify identity per policy, then re-link their account in the Spanline console so request traces across the checkout, ledger, and notify services remain attributable. If the recovery console itself is sealed after failed attempts, unseal it using the passphrase provided directly below.

unlock words, fawig-bagef: olidor-holir-istox-holath-tamys-quenion-giliel

## Authentication

The Addressly widget won't render suggestions until it can talk to our internal Pinpost lookup service. If you're on call and autocomplete is dead, auth is the first thing to check — expired keys cause a silent empty-dropdown failure, not an error banner (yeah, we know). Key rotation happens monthly via the Keysmith job. The current service key is shown below.

gateway credential: vxb3-o9a

Runbook: tailview CLI. tailview streams prod logs for Bramblehook services. Known issue: it drops the stream on token refresh; rerun the command, don't restart the agent. New filters shipped this week; regex mode is still slow on large windows. Quota enforcement starts Monday. The defaults the CLI ships with in this release are listed below.

settings of kageg-hahaf:
[gilix]
port = 6379
team = rusael
host = gilix.braskstack.local
region = upper-4
access_code = ac_9ca8f6
timeout_ms = 1500

Bulk edit requests from plugins are batched server-side. Your plugin submits a selection token plus a patch; Larchview chunks the operation, applies patches transactionally per chunk, and streams progress events. Partial failure returns per-row errors — do not retry the whole batch. Rate limits apply per plugin, not per tenant. Selections larger than the hard cap are rejected up front; paginate instead. Current batching and rate-limit constants, which plugins should treat as authoritative, are listed below.

tuning table, kawep-tawif:
CAPS = {
    "olidor": 80,
    "belion": 7,
    "quenys": 225,
    "druox": 839,
    "fraath": 482,
}